DENVER, CO - Officials say a Delta Air Lines plane on a flight from Detroit to Denver reported an unspecified potential security threat and taxied to a remote area after landing safely at Denver International Airport.
Airport spokeswoman Stacey Stegman said Friday that passengers on the flight were taken to another location by bus.
FBI spokesman Dave Joly said passengers, their luggage and the aircraft were being screened.
Stegman had no other information about the potential threat or how it was reported.
